Mónica Pastrana (born September 6, 1989) is a Puerto Rican tv host and beauty pageant titleholder. She was one of the hosts of the show "Locas de Atar " in Univision Puerto Rico until it was cancelled in 2012. Now she works as a comedian in Raymond Y Sus Amigos in Telemundo Puerto Rico. Beauty pageants Miss Puerto Rico Universe 2009 On October 22, 2008, Mónica competed at the Miss Puerto Rico Universe 2009 pageant representing the city of Arecibo. Mónica became one of the twenty semi-finalists. Nuestra Belleza Latina In the spring of 2009 Mónica competed in the reality show/contest Nuestra Belleza Latina 2009. Mónica became one of the final twelve finalists in which she then finished in seventh place. Miss Puerto Rico Universe 2009
Miss Puerto Rico Universe 2009 was the 54th Miss Puerto Rico Universe pageant, held at the José Miguel Agrelot Coliseum in San Juan, Puerto Rico, on October 22, 2008. Ingrid Marie Rivera crowned Mayra Matos of Cabo Rojo as her successor at the end of the event. Matos represented Puerto Rico at Miss Universe 2009 in Nassau, Bahamas. Pageant preparations WAPA-TV signed a contract with Miss Puerto Rico Universe to transmit a reality show titled ''Por la corona'', beginning on August 15, 2008. The public will select via text message, with five of the participants classifying directly to the pageant's semi-final. A jury composed of Sully Díaz, Mayra López Mulero and Omar Matos was assembled for the program, while Joyceline Montero was contracted as host. Por La Corona results Throughout eight weeks, the show ''Por La Corona'' featured a different group of 9 or 8 contestants each week. Miss International 2009
Miss International 2009 was the 49th Miss International pageant, held at the Sichuan International Tennis Center in Chengdu, Sichuan, China, on November 28, 2009. The pageant was originally scheduled to be held on November 7, 2009 at The Venetian Macao in Macau, but the host committee backed out. Alejandra Andreu of Spain crowned Anagabriela Espinoza of Mexico as her successor at the end of the event. Results Placements Number of contestants According to the official website, 73 contestants were expected to attend the pageant, but only 65 contestants showed up to compete for the coveted title. Contestants from Italy and Suriname withdrew before the pageant started. While, contestants from Guam, Guatemala, Kenya, Sudan, Ukraine withdrew 10 days after the pageant started, only 66 contestants continued at the competition.
